Output 60ab0d42641262c1c3639448982a39d2732e4957c9e9ffcad7f0cf0e22bf2aaa:0

value
2595286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8164a56472a6291dfd1fe7f00b9a71cf6e6e4d8 OP_EQUAL
address
3QJnCt1roXmVyS4ybLf9g2FW7C9dHdRpyL
transaction
60ab0d42641262c1c3639448982a39d2732e4957c9e9ffcad7f0cf0e22bf2aaa
spent
true